Short answer: a Viking oven typically lasts 13 to 20 years with proper maintenance — squarely on the 13-20 year industry range. The rating is average overall, but the story is uneven: the commercial-grade build is a strength, while the igniter is the part that fails soonest and most often. That unevenness is the useful part, because a Viking does not fail at random — it fails in a fixed order the high-BTU burners set. The table below matches what your range just did to the age it is, and names the one habit that moves every date on the list.
The rating rests on service-call frequency data from industry sources, including Yale Appliance 33,190 service-call dataset, Consumer Reports surveys, and aggregated repair-shop records, where a lower service rate signals higher reliability. One caveat the numbers make plain: Viking professional ranges carry a notably higher service rate than Sub-Zero, Wolf, or Thermador at similar prices — and the four failures below are where that difference is spent.
What it just did, at the age it is#
Find the behaviour, check it against the age band it belongs to, and the third column is your decision. Where the age does not match the symptom, that mismatch is itself the diagnosis.
| What the range just did | Expected age for it | The decision |
|---|---|---|
| A burner lights slowly, or will not light at all | 2-4 years | Igniter, and on a Viking this arrives earlier and more often than on rival luxury ranges — the price of high-BTU burners heat-stressing what sits near them. Repair; caught at the slow-light stage it is a routine part swap rather than an emergency. |
| The oven runs hot, cold, or uneven against a thermometer | 3-6 years | The RTD temperature sensor, the other regular visitor. Repair — it is a probe, it is affordable, and an uncalibrated oven quietly wastes years of good cooking. |
| Displays garbage, drops settings, or will not hold a mode | 5-8 years | Control board, the priciest part on the range and the second thing that concentrated heat wears. Repair if the range is under about 9 years; past that this is the failure that tips a Viking toward replacement. |
| The door will not latch, or the lock cycles on its own | 8-14 years | Door latch, the last common fault, and it is nearly always a slam-and-wear problem rather than an age one. Repair — and start closing the heavy door gently, because the hinge wear behind it is cumulative. |
| An igniter has failed twice inside a few years | Any age | Not a part problem. Something is running hotter or dirtier than it should — check for baked-on spills creating hot spots and a worn door gasket making the burners work harder to hold temperature. |
| A board failed and you use the self-clean cycle | Any age | These are connected. Self-clean drives the cavity past 900 degrees, which is punishing on a high-BTU range specifically, and skipping it directly extends control-board life. Clean manually from here. |
| Nothing yet, and it is 4 to 9 years old | 4-9 years | The band where single-part faults under 50% of a comparable new Viking are clearly worth fixing. Book the annual igniter inspection now — it is the single most valuable habit on this brand, given how early that part wears. |
Seven rows: the four failures this range own failure-by-age table lists — igniter, RTD sensor, control board, door latch — plus the two symptom patterns that mean a cause rather than a part, plus the decision band the repair-or-replace guidance below already draws. Every age here is Viking own, not a luxury-range average: the igniter at 2-4 years is specifically earlier than Sub-Zero, Wolf or Thermador, and that earliness is the brand signature rather than a rounding of the category.

Viking against its peers#
| Measure | Viking oven | Notes |
|---|---|---|
| Expected lifespan | 13-20 years | Matches the 13-20 year industry range |
| Reliability rating | Average | Higher service rate than Sub-Zero, Wolf, or Thermador |
| First common failure | Igniter, at 2-4 years | Very common — earlier than most brands |
| Cooking performance | Strong | High-BTU commercial-style burners |
Viking oven failures by age#
| Age range | Common failure | Frequency |
|---|---|---|
| 2-4 years | Igniter | Very common |
| 3-6 years | Temperature sensor (RTD) | Common |
| 5-8 years | Control board | Common |
| 8-14 years | Door latch / lock | Occasional |
The igniter is the headline. It fails as early as 2-4 years and does so more often than on rival luxury ranges — the price of those high-BTU burners, which put more heat stress on nearby components. An igniter that lights slowly or not at all is your signal; caught early, it is a routine part swap rather than an emergency.

Why the pro-style build cuts both ways#
Viking's commercial styling and high-output burners are the reason people buy the range and the reason it needs more attention. That concentrated heat is hardest on the igniter and, over time, the control board — the two parts that dominate a Viking's repair history. The temperature sensor, an RTD probe, is the other regular visitor at 3-6 years, usually showing up as uneven or wrong oven temperatures.
What shortens a Viking oven's life#
- Self-clean cycles: the extreme heat (past 900 degrees) is especially punishing on a high-BTU range. Skip self-clean on a Viking and clean manually — it directly extends control-board life.
- Baked-on spills: residue on the floor and elements creates hot spots that shorten element life.
- A worn door gasket: a leaky seal makes the burners work harder to hold temperature.
- Door slamming: it loosens hinges and, eventually, the latch that fails around 8-14 years.
- Power surges: the control board is the priciest part, so a surge protector is cheap insurance.

Keeping a Viking on the road#
Annual igniter inspection is the single most valuable habit for a Viking, given how early that part wears. Beyond it, wipe warm spills, clean racks and check elements monthly, inspect the gasket every few months, verify temperature accuracy twice a year, and book a yearly professional check of gas connections, the control board, and calibration. That routine can add roughly 20-30% to service life, and on a Viking it also delays the igniter and board failures that drive most of the repair spend. The door latch, the last common fault at 8-14 years, is usually a slam-and-wear problem, so closing the heavy Viking door gently is a small habit that pays off late in the range's life.
Repair or replace a Viking oven?#
Through the first four years, repair. From 4 to 9, fix single-part faults under 50% of a comparable new Viking. From 9 to 15, keep to simple, in-budget jobs. Past 15, or once a repair tops 50%, replacement is usually the better call — and a newer range's efficiency helps. Because the igniter and sensor faults are early and affordable, most Viking repairs in the single-digit years are clearly worth it; it is the later control-board failures that tip toward replacement.
